HomeSort by relevance Sort by last modified time
    Searched refs:deleteOwnedPtr (Results 1 - 4 of 4) sorted by null

  /external/webkit/JavaScriptCore/wtf/
OwnPtrCommon.h 42 template <typename T> inline void deleteOwnedPtr(T* ptr)
50 void deleteOwnedPtr(HBITMAP);
51 void deleteOwnedPtr(HBRUSH);
52 void deleteOwnedPtr(HDC);
53 void deleteOwnedPtr(HFONT);
54 void deleteOwnedPtr(HPALETTE);
55 void deleteOwnedPtr(HPEN);
56 void deleteOwnedPtr(HRGN);
OwnPtrWin.cpp 34 void deleteOwnedPtr(HBITMAP ptr)
40 void deleteOwnedPtr(HBRUSH ptr)
46 void deleteOwnedPtr(HDC ptr)
52 void deleteOwnedPtr(HFONT ptr)
58 void deleteOwnedPtr(HPALETTE ptr)
64 void deleteOwnedPtr(HPEN ptr)
70 void deleteOwnedPtr(HRGN ptr)
OwnPtr.h 53 ~OwnPtr() { deleteOwnedPtr(m_ptr); }
59 void set(PtrType ptr) { ASSERT(!ptr || m_ptr != ptr); deleteOwnedPtr(m_ptr); m_ptr = ptr; }
61 void adopt(std::auto_ptr<ValueType> autoPtr) { ASSERT(!autoPtr.get() || m_ptr != autoPtr.get()); deleteOwnedPtr(m_ptr); m_ptr = autoPtr.release(); }
63 void clear() { deleteOwnedPtr(m_ptr); m_ptr = 0; }
94 deleteOwnedPtr(ptr);
104 deleteOwnedPtr(ptr);
PassOwnPtr.h 52 ~PassOwnPtr() { deleteOwnedPtr(m_ptr); }
82 deleteOwnedPtr(ptr);
92 deleteOwnedPtr(ptr);
102 deleteOwnedPtr(ptr);

Completed in 74 milliseconds